What is Depth Security?
Depth Security, a division of Konica Minolta Business Solutions U.S.A., Inc., operates as a specialized provider of offensive cybersecurity services. The firm distinguishes itself through high-fidelity penetration testing, comprehensive network security evaluations, and advanced adversary emulation. By simulating real-world attack vectors, Depth Security enables organizations across the healthcare, manufacturing, financial, and legal sectors to identify latent vulnerabilities before they can be exploited by malicious actors.

How much funding has Depth Security raised?
Depth Security has raised a total of $150K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$150K
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P
